Just a thought, if you using PST has your file size gone over 2gb as Outlook has a problem with sizes over the 2gb limitation, it just ignores the additions beyond that, opening a new file at around 1.8gb will avoid this problem.

Also check were the auto archive folder is as old messages can often be auto transfered into this location,

To check whether Auto Archive is enabled, click on Tools, Options, then the "Other" tab. One of the buttons is labelled "Auto Archive". Click on it. If the option at the top is selected then the auto archive feature is enabled. By default it archives all email that is older than six months automatically.
However, before you disable the feature, you need to make sure this is what has happened. About half way down you will see "Move old items to" and a path name. Close the options dialogue and then click on File, Open, and Choose "Outlook Data File" or "Personal Folders" (label depends on the version of Outlook you are running). Then browse to the path that you have just seen above. When you open the file, you should see your old email. If so, you will need to copy it back. Old Calendar and other items will also be stored in there.
